Abstract
This paper deals with the motion of charged particles in a magnetic bottle. The realization entails an assembly of current loops, which in the present treatment is simplified to three components: a solenoid and two dipoles. For a given configuration of the magnetic field and the initial position and momentum of the particles, it has been found that the particles can be stored in a racetrack-like fashion, looping around at near constant radius, somewhat toe-ing in upon reflection from the repeller at the end of the bottle
